The Lumbini State Assembly has passed a bill to regulate the formation, operation and conditions of service of local services. The 30th meeting of the fourth session of the Provincial Assembly unanimously passed the ordinance to regulate the formation, operation and service conditions of local services.

Lumbini Chief Minister Chetnarayan Acharya's representative Physical Infrastructure Development Minister Bhumishwar Dhakal submitted a proposal to discuss and pass the bill related to the formation of local services.

Speaker Tularam Ghartimagar presented the proposal for decision and announced that it was passed unanimously. The bill, which was registered in the state assembly on 30th of Baisakh, was sent to the committee for quarterly discussion. The committee submitted the bill with the report twice in the assembly. Local level employees can be transferred by the ministry to any local level within the province. There is a provision that the permission of both municipalities is not required when local level employees are transferred. At present, there is a provision that permission of both municipalities is required for inter-municipal transfer.

The chief administrative officer must submit the details of his daily work performance to the president or the mayor, the details of the daily work performance of employees under the local level must be submitted to the office, pregnant women have the right to take leave for 6 months on the recommendation of an expert doctor if the mentioned leave is insufficient, maternity leave Provisions include providing childcare expenses to employees for childcare, arranging welfare funds and awards.

Matters such as contract employees getting the same leave as local service employees have been given priority. In the meeting, the members of the provincial assembly drew the attention of the government by speaking on current issues at zero time and special time.
